What are the main applicants for trademark registration?
Applying for a trademark in my country Applicants for registration can be divided into two types according to their country of origin: domestic applicants and foreign applicants.
(1) Domestic applicants mainly have the following situations:
1. Natural person
Natural person is a human being a legal title. According to the provisions of the General Principles of Civil Law, natural persons are citizens. From the time of birth to the time of death, a citizen has the capacity for civil rights, enjoys civil rights and assumes civil obligations in accordance with the law. In other words, any citizen of the People's Republic of China has the right to apply for trademark registration, unless otherwise provided by law.
2. Legal person
" "Legal person" is defined as an organization that has the capacity for civil rights and civil conduct, and independently enjoys civil rights and assumes civil obligations in accordance with the law. Legal persons include: corporate legal persons, agencies, institutions and social group legal persons.
3. Other organizations
Other organizations refer to organizations that are not Organizations such as enterprises, institutions, and social groups with legal person status.
(2) Foreign applicants
According to the "Trademark According to Articles 17 and 18 of the Law, foreigners or foreign enterprises may apply for trademark registration in my country in accordance with the agreement signed by their country of origin and my country or the international treaty they both participate in, or based on the principle of reciprocity. For foreigners who have a habitual residence or business office in ChinaChinese nationals or foreign enterprises shall be treated as domestic applicants when handling application procedures; however, foreigners or foreign enterprises without a regular residence or business office in China shall entrust a nationally recognized organization with trademark agency qualifications to act as their agent.
One thing that requires registration is that although the Trademark Law only mentions that foreigners or foreign enterprises can apply for trademark registration in my country in accordance with relevant regulations, in practice, other foreign Organizations can also apply.
(3) Co-applicants
Except single application According to Article 5 of the Trademark Law, two or more natural persons, legal persons or other organizations may jointly apply to the Trademark Office to register the same trademark and jointly enjoy and exercise the exclusive right to use the trademark. The co-applicants can be all domestic applicants or all foreign applicants, or there can be both domestic applicants and foreign applicants.
In practice, when applying for trademark registration and other related matters at the my country Trademark Office, applicants from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an refer to the "Foreign Application" "People" handle it.
